I was thinking about this last night, but the Thrawn that we're seeing is a lot different from the Thrawn in the legends EU.

The Thrawn in the legends EU was extremely smart and analytical, he used art in order to study his opponent and beat them. He came up with innovative strategies on the fly "Using cloaked ships to fool planets into surrendering". He didn't suffer fools but he handed out praise and recognized innovative throught. He didn't do the physical dirty work, he let his body guards (Noghri) do the work for him.

Ok, this Thrawn is different, but I'm not saying he's bad thought

He still studies art to understand his opponent and come up with his strategy. But I don't think he's that innovative, he seems to rely on overwhelming numbers and fire power. He was worried that the Rebels would come up with an innovative strategy, but the Thrawn in the EU never allowed the Rebels time to come up with a strategy because he put them on the defensive. When they beat him it was usually a fluke occurance.

However unlike the Legends EU, he has a temper, he grabbed a officer by the throat when the officer laughed at his art thing. You look at the fight with Kallus, the Legends Grand Admiral Thrawn would have sent the Noghri's in to capture him, instead Thrawn wanted to prove that he was physically better then Kallus, maybe because Kallus had pulled the wool over his eyes for so long.

As well Thrawn is a sadist who needs to assert domination and humiliate his foe. Look at Kallus, he basically tied him up and tortured him and gloated over his defeat. He didn't need any information from Kallus, he'd triangulated where the Rebel base was. He really didn't need any information on ship types or defenses, he had 6 Star Destroyers and 2 inderdictors, there was really nothing that could beat him fire power wise. Instead he wanted Kallus in chains, and then he kept him on the bridge during the battle not for information, but so Kallus could know who had beaten him in every way.

Oh the Thrawn in the EU was always concerned about his men and resources, maybe because he didn't have a Empire behind him. But he wasn't a butcher of his own men, instead using things like the demented clone Jedi to make them fight better. However in Rebels he sent those scout walkers into an area that he knew was going to come under fire or be mined so he could nail down the enemies location before sending in the AT-AT's.
